OPP Request Assistance for Transfer Station Break-Ins

Notice from the Municipality of Trent Lakes

OPP are looking for assistance in identifying Trent Lakes break and enter suspects at the four Waste Transfer Stations. Thieves are stealing revenue items from the sites and stealing and damaging municipal property. Suspects conceal their identity from surveillance cameras. Thefts are after hours under cover of darkness.

Media Release April 30 2019 Peterborough OPP Assistance Identifying Break and Enter Suspects

Citizens are asked to report any suspicious vehicles parked in the vicinity of the waste transfer stations after hours. Do not approach or engage. Contact the OPP.

Investigators are actively looking for information that may lead to a suspect or suspect(s) in these cases. Police urge the public to call in tips on this case, or others, to the Peterborough OPP at 705-742-0401, the non-emergency line (888) 310-1122 or to Crime Stoppers.
